Record flooding is occurring. Downtown Portland from Race Street to the Salamonie River between North Williams Street to North Pierce Street is flooded with water as deep as 3ft in locations. The Portland Courthouse is isolated. The river continues to backflow through the storm drainage system north of Pearl Street and is causing flooding for portions of northern Portland, including the Jay County Fairgrounds.
Downtown Portland floods as the river backflows through the storm drainage system.
Hudson Park is inaccessible from S. Wayne Street. The Portland Water Park is flooded. Flood waters have reached East Elementary School. Homes along E. Water Street/Hwy 26 between Pierce Street and S 300E are flooded. Water covers S. Wayne Street between Water Street and the Wayne Street bridge. Businesses between Water Street and the river from Middle Street to Hayes Street are flooded. The storm drainage system for downtown Portland is starting to become overcharged as the river backfills the system.
The parking lot of the Portland Water Park is flooded.
Low spots along the walking trails, including the picnic pavilion, at the Hudson Family Park flood.
Lowland agricultural flooding.

The NWS-defined flood stage for Salamonie River at Portland is 11 feet. Action stage begins at 9 feet. Moderate flooding starts at 14 feet, and major flooding at 16 feet.

The gauge is located in Jay County, Indiana at coordinates 40.4278°N, 85.0389°W. USGS site number: 03324200. Data is provided by the U.S. Geological Survey and the National Weather Service.
